Records say killed Anderson mother had child welfare contact
ANDERSON, Ind. (AP) – A 23-year-old Anderson woman who authorities say was stabbed to death by a woman posing as a child-welfare worker had contact with the Indiana Department of Child Services two years ago.
The Times of Munster reports court documents show a case manager from the agency interacted with Samantha Fleming after a domestic disturbance in Feb. 2013.
Fleming was found stabbed to death in a Gary home last week.
Police say Fleming went to the home with her 3-week old daughter and 36-year-old Geraldine Jones, who identified herself as a child-welfare worker.
According to a probable cause affidavit, Jones told Fleming on April 6 that she needed to go with her to a hearing.
Jones was charged earlier this week with murder, kidnapping and criminal confinement in Fleming’s death.
According to police, Fleming’s relatives in Indianapolis have her child.
